The Agentic Era: What’s New at GitHub Universe 2025
Kyle Daigle, GitHub’s Chief Operating Officer, captured the mood succinctly when he described this as “the new era of collaboration.” Agents—AI-powered assistants capable of automating manual coding tasks—are now integral to modern development processes. Developers have led the charge in adopting AI, showcasing how agents can break down traditional roles and redefine workflows. The result is a scaling effect: teams can build AI-powered solutions as quickly as they can conceive them.
Several key announcements at GitHub Universe underline this direction:
- Agent HQ: A unified open ecosystem that brings together every agent onto a single platform. Agent HQ acts as mission control for assigning, governing, and tracking multiple agents in one place.
- GitHub Copilot: Now more than ever the standard for powering next-generation AI solutions. Startups and enterprises alike leverage Copilot to run leaner teams, ship faster, and improve output quality.
- Microsoft Agent Framework: Integrated with Visual Studio Code (VS Code), enabling prompt-first agent development directly within developers’ preferred environments.
- Azure MCP Server (Model Context Protocol): Now generally available. Azure MCP Server enables secure, standards-based bridges between Azure services—including AKS (Azure Kubernetes Service), ACA (Azure Container Apps), App Service, Cosmos DB, SQL, AI Foundry, and Fabric—and AI-powered tools like GitHub Copilot.
- AI Toolkit for VS Code: Allows developers to explore models and build agents with evaluation and tracing capabilities integrated into their coding workspace.

Record-Breaking Growth: Insights from Octoverse 2025
The momentum across the developer ecosystem is tangible. The Octoverse 2025 report provides compelling evidence of this global movement:
- Over 180 million developers now work on GitHub.
- Nearly 80% of developers new to GitHub use Copilot within their first week.
- There are 630 million total projects on GitHub, up by 121 million in 2025 alone—the largest annual increase yet.
- 1.12 billion contributions were made to public and open source repositories (+13% year-over-year).
- More than 4.3 million AI-related repositories, nearly double since 2023.
- TypeScript and Python have emerged as the two most used languages in 2025—a shift driven by AI preferences.

Azure MCP Server
With general availability announced at Universe 2025, Azure MCP Server stands out as a transformative bridge between cloud resources and AI-powered developer tools:
- Built on Model Context Protocol (MCP), it securely connects Azure services such as AKS, ACA, App Service, Cosmos DB, SQL databases, AI Foundry, and Fabric.
- Enables natural language management of cloud resources directly from IDEs or MCP-compatible clients.
- Supports infrastructure-as-code generation and deployment troubleshooting without context switching.
- Delivers enterprise-grade security aligned with Azure best practices.

Multi-Agent Governance with Agent HQ
Agent HQ’s mission control approach unites disparate agents under centralised governance:
- Assign tasks across multiple agents
- Govern behaviour according to organisational policies
- Track activity for compliance or optimisation purposes
This aligns well with enterprise requirements around visibility and control—areas where distributed automation often introduces risk if not managed correctly.
